How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Powellhurst-Gilbert?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Powellhurst-Gilbert Studio Apartments | $1,218 | $1,100 | $1,375 |
| Powellhurst-Gilbert 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,437 | $995 | $2,500 |
| Powellhurst-Gilbert 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,517 | $1,150 | $1,695 |
| Powellhurst-Gilbert 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,900 | $1,471 | $2,695 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Powellhurst-Gilbert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Powellhurst-Gilbert with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Powellhurst-Gilbert is at Crescent Court listed at $950.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Powellhurst-Gilbert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Powellhurst-Gilbert is $1,218.
What is the largest available Studio Powellhurst-Gilbert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Powellhurst-Gilbert is a 453 square feet unit starting from $1,199 at Tabor Pointe Apartments.
What is the average size for Powellhurst-Gilbert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Powellhurst-Gilbert is currently 389 sq ft.
